TO REDUCE THE RISK OF INJURY TO PERSONS IN THE EVENT OF A CHIMNEY FIRE, OBSERVE THE FOLLOWING:
1. Immediately close all dampers and/or air entrance openings to the cooking appliance. This includes doors.
2. Alert your patrons to the possible danger.
3. Inspect your cooking appliance and chimney surroundings for possible fire. If in doubt, alert your fire department.
4. Do not continue to use your appliance until it and your chimney have been throroughly inspected. Overheating can cause metal parts to expand, buckle and crack. If you are not certain, have a certified chimney sweep disas­semble all parts so they can be inspected and cleaned.
5. Do not use salt or water on the fire in the cooking appli­ance. Salt is corrosive and water will cause a dangerous steam explosion. You might be able to control the fire by using ashes, sand or baking soda, since baking soda is an ingredient used for dry chemical fire extinguishers.
6. After a chimney fire, when it is safe to do so, check inter­nal locations such as an attic and under the roof and keep watching for two or three hours. There may be delayed smoldering and subsequent ignition, even if the fire inside the chimney has been controlled.
1. Use this unit in the manner intended by the manufacturer. If you have questions, contact the manufacturer at the address or telephone number listed on the front of the manual.
2. Before servicing or cleaning the unit, switch off at service panel and lock service panel to prevent power from being switched on accidentally.
3. Installation work and electrical wiring must be done by a qualified person(s) in accordance with applicable codes and standards.
4. Follow the appliance manufacturer’s guidelines and safety standards such as those published by the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A), and the American Society for Heating, Refrigeration and Air Conditioning Engineers (ASHRAE), and the local code authorities.
5. This unit must be grounded.
TO REDUCE THE RISK OF A CHIMNEY FIRE:
1. Keep chimney and grease fan clean.
2. Always turn ON fan when using the cooking appliance.
3. Do not leave cooking appliance unattended when in use.

1. PRODUCT INFORMATION
1.1 FUNCTION
ENERVEX Model GSV Grease Fan is designed to provide a large exhaust volume at a high discharge velocity.
It is intended for use as a part of a restaurant exhaust system for solid fuel cooking appliances and grease applications according to NFPA96.
The use of the ENERVEX Grease Fan is not restricted to any type of chimney or grease duct. However, always follow the solid fuel appliance manufacturer’s instructions regarding the venting.
The GSV is suitable for use with natural gas, LP-gas or solid fuel.
The fan is designed to create a mechanical draft in chimney and grease duct systems. It can also be used to increase
the capacity or efficiency of such a system. The housing is made in heavy cast aluminum and can
be opened for easy cleaning. The axial vane is made of stainless steel and is completely in balance.
The motor is a direct-drive, variable speed, class H insulated, high temperature motor. It has permanently lubricated and
sealed ball bearings and is maintenance free. Installation must conform to the requirements of the authority
having jurisdiction. Where required by the authority having jurisdiction, the installation must also conform to the NFPA54, NFPA96 or NFPA211.
All electrical wiring must be in accordance with the requirements of authority having jurisdiction or, in absence of such requirements, with the National Electrical
Code, NFPA70. ENERVEX Model GSV is tested and listed to UL Standard
705 for Power Ventilators and UL Standard 762 for Power Ventilators for Restaurant Exhaust Ventilators.
The model is also tested and listed to ULC-S645-93, Standard for Power Roof Ventilators for Commercial and
Institutional Kitchen Exhaust Systems.

1.3 SHIPPING
!
The fan is shipped in a corrugated cardboard box. A transport securing device may be attached to the bottom of the fan to hold the motor and impeller in place. Do not remove the device until the fan is at the installation point.
Do not remove the transport securing device until the fan is being installed on the duct or the roof curb. The motor shaft could be damaged.
STANDARD Fan with flexible conduit terminating 2" x 4" x 4" weather
tight junction box. PACKING LIST If other components are shipped, these will appear on the
shipment packing list. NOTE: All single phase fans are shipped with a capacitor and
junction box connected via conduit. The capacitor is located INSIDE the junction box. Please do not discard.

Adequate fresh air must be provided for combusion; otherwise, improper operation and inadequate venting of deadly flue gases may result.
If you are installing the fan on an existing chimeny system or grease duct, you must clean the chimney or duct prior to installation.
Always use a certified chimney sweep, certified by the Chimney Safety Institute of America (CSIA) to clean the chimeny, duct and grease fan.
